Stefan Monnier <monnier@iro.umontreal.ca> writes:

>> The way to do this is
>> :tags '(:unstable)
>
> Hmm... That's not documented in the ert-deftest docstring.

Sure. ERT does not predefine tags, they are free text (symbols). And
tags have no meaning for ERT but being usable for selectors.

That's why it is documented in Emacs' test/README. Outside Emacs'
Makefile, the tag :unstable doesn't mean anything.
